Output 20b714582fc5b658ef6aeee48b5b475a02e26b4ca066c039bbcbc7b072b0b1be:0

value
375658
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8d7f187e86262562f0a7c70c72e79e06cc3e79c OP_EQUAL
address
3QNnC8i7nSUPusLx4PzijZBDFTx21B4X51
transaction
20b714582fc5b658ef6aeee48b5b475a02e26b4ca066c039bbcbc7b072b0b1be